Friday 15th October 11.00 VIP guests are invited to join Alvin for the Graceland Platinum Tour, which takes you inside Elvis’ beloved mansion, aboard The King’s custom airplanes and much more! The Platinum Tour includes an audio tour of the Graceland Mansion, where you’ll hear an informative narrative, family memoires from Lisa Marie and commentary from The King, himself. The tour includes the main house, where you will see the famed “Jungle” den, the racquetball building, original business office and the trophy building. You’ll go on a self-guided tour of his two custom airplanes; the Hound Dog II and the Lisa Marie, commonly referred to as the “Flying Graceland”. And for those looking for a sentimental time of remembrance, you’ll have the opportunity to visit and place flowers upon Elvis’ final resting place in the Meditation Garden. Sunday 17th October 09.30 VIP guests are invited to join Alvin as we visit famous landmarks that are associated and linked to Elvis, on the Grand Memphis Tour. The tour includes: A visit to Elvis’ former home at 1034 Audubon Drive (the home where he lived before he bought Graceland) Former Libertyland site – (this is where Elvis had fun riding the rollercoaster, hiring the whole fairground for himself and his friends, something he did right up until his death) Overton Park Shell (Elvis performed here in his early career and also as a support to Slim Whitman) Visit to Humes High School (Elvis’ high school) Lauderdale Courts (the housing project where the Presley family lived when they first moved to Memphis from Tupelo) Forrest Hills Cemetry (where Elvis’ body was interned before being moved to Graceland) - drive past as coach cannot pass through cemetery roads The Memphis Rock & Soul Museum (a celebration and informative view of Memphis musical routes) Following our return to Heartbreak Hotel at the end of the afternoon, VIP guests are invited to join Alvin on Beale Street (and perhaps join him for a song or two at the Karaoke bar!).
